Dr. Swapna Reddy

Dr. Swapna Reddy Kethi Reddy was born and raised in the city of Hyderabad, India. She earned her Bachelors of Dental Surgery degree from Rajiv Gandhi University in India. During that time she participated in many community outreach programs, educating the people living in rural and tribal areas about dental hygiene. She then practiced for a couple of years at a private practice in her hometown.

With the aim of further pursuing her dental career, she attended New York University College of Dentistry and received a degree in Doctor of Dental Surgery. She is also certified for Invisalign Orthodontic program. She participated in many community outreach programs that served various boroughs around New York.

After graduating from NYU, Dr. Reddy moved back to Dallas and has been practicing around DFW since then.

Dr. Nathan Coughlin

Dr. Nathan is from a small town in Alberta, Canada, where it snows almost half of the year, and the remaining months are taken over by mosquitoes.

From childhood, Dr. Nathan was a gifted scholar, a talented athlete, and a strong leader. He was MVP and captain of the Men’s Basketball Team at the University of Alberta and Grant MacEwan College, and was named Two-time Academic All-Canadian, one of the highest awards a university athlete can receive.

After graduating with honors, he went on to the University of Southern California School of Dentistry where he met his wife, Christine. There, he continued to achieve academic success and scored in the top four percent in the nation on the Dental Board Exam, making him a top candidate for Orthodontic Speciality.

During his time at USC, Dr. Nathan served in third world countries like Honduras, where he and his dental team provided dental care to underprivileged communities. He also co-founded the Student Professionalism and Ethics Club at USC, where students are provided a platform to discuss ways to improve the ethics and professionalism in Dentistry.

Dr. Nathan graduated from USC Dental School with honors and was presented the Outstanding Orthodontic Achievement Award and the Omicron Kappa Upsilon Award for outstanding academic achievement. He then married Christine, the love of his life. 

Dr. Nathan then continued at USC to pursue his dream of becoming an Orthodontic Specliast. There, he also obtained his Masters in Science through conducting research on the latest Orthodontic innovations. Dr. Nathan was chosen by his Orthodontic program to represent USC Orthodontics and travel to Japan and Brazil to connect with and share ideas with his international peers. 

After finishing his Orthodontic studies, Dr. Nathan continued rigorous training to become a Diplomate of Orthodontics, an honor obtained by only a few select Orthodontists in the country. Dr.Navarro

Hi! I’m Dr. Flor Navarro, and I was born and raised in Dallas, TX. My passion for dentistry began in high school when I attended a dental assistant class and fell in love with the profession. I graduated with my dental assistant license and began working in the field at a young age. I earned a Bachelor’s in Biology with a minor in Business from The University of Texas at Dallas and continued my education at Texas A&M College of Dentistry, where I obtained a Doctorate of Dental Surgery.

I pursued this career because of the unique combination of science, art, and the opportunity to educate and improve patients’ health and confidence. I remain committed to lifelong learning by attending continuing education courses to stay up-to-date on the latest techniques in dentistry.
